VISION OF A LIFESTYLE CITY CAR

Kia’s Niro urban lifestyle concept vehicle, which was unveiled last September at the Frankfurt Motor Show, made its U.S. debut at the 2014 Chicago Auto Show. The rally raid-like Niro expands on Kia’s alternative propulsion story with its hybrid electric powertrain working through an advanced four-wheel drive system.




Although Niro presents a sturdy and muscular outline, it has relatively compact dimensions. Its 164.8-inch overall length, 72.8-inch width and 61.3-inch height place it firmly in the city car bracket. The concept’s firmly planted stance is defined by a 102-inch wheelbase and a 64.2-inch track. The Niro’s powerful physique sits atop large 225/40R-20 tires mounted on milled-aluminum 20-inch five-spoke wheels.
